From d9629c44ae27c4133f6446c78252ac913d63652e Mon Sep 17 00:00:00 2001 From: Alejandro Lembke Barrientos Date: Thu, 30 Jul 2026 16:46:33 +0000 Subject: [PATCH] Phase 6.1: capture verified Penpot API ground truth for the LoRA #2 dataset The 41 existing Penpot seeds contain hand-fabricated penpot_api_info and high_level_overview tool results that assert facts the server never said, which is how the model learned an API that does not exist. This adds four schema files that make the seed corpus mechanically verifiable against the real server instead. - penpot_api_docs.md: 34 verbatim captures of high_level_overview and penpot_api_info, each headed by the exact request that produced it. Every penpot_api_info tool result in a seed must be a subset of lines of this file, in original order. Records three places where the served docs contradict the runtime (addFlexLayout/addGridLayout copy-paste in the Grid section, flex.appendChild for grid children, withChildren vs includeChildren), plus the createText() example that is the direct cause of the production failure. - penpot_system_prompt.md: the server's instructions block verbatim. Goes as a system message into ~30% of the new seeds; it is the countermeasure to the "don't pick your own colours" rule that produces the grey boxes. - penpot_errors.md: the real error strings, including a section on silent failures that raise nothing at all and are why the read-back invariant exists. - PENPOT_API_VERIFIED.md: the allow-list. No seed may reference a member absent from it. Documents the four root causes (findShapeById arity 1, no shape.layout, createText() returning null, the #B1B2B5 default fill), the twelve anti-grey-box invariants, and the forbidden-pattern list the linter checks. Los cuatro errores que esta fase corrige + +### 3.1 `findShapeById` tiene aridad 1 + +| | | +| --- | --- | +| **Documentado** | `findShapeById(id: string): Shape \| null` (Captura 1) | +| **Verificado** | `penpotUtils.findShapeById.length === 1`. `findShapeById(id)` → `{found: true}`. `findShapeById(page, id)` → **`{found: false}`, sin lanzar** | +| **Correcto** | `const s = penpotUtils.findShapeById(id); if (!s) { ... }` | +| **PROHIBIDO** | `penpotUtils.findShapeById(page, id)` — **27 ocurrencias sobre 21 de los 41 seeds viejos** | + +El fallo es **silencioso**: devuelve `null` y revienta en la línea siguiente con +`Cannot read properties of null (reading '')`. El stack apunta al síntoma, no a la causa. + +**Familia de búsqueda completa y permitida:** + +| Forma | Cuándo | +| --- | --- | +| `penpotUtils.findShapeById(id)` | Id conocido, búsqueda global | +| `page.getShapeById(id)` | Id conocido, dentro de una página concreta | +| `penpotUtils.findShape(pred, root?)` | Primer match por predicado | +| `penpotUtils.findShapes(pred, root?)` | Todos los matches por predicado | +| `page.findShapes({name, nameLike, type})` | Búsqueda por criterio declarativo (Captura 23) | +| `penpotUtils.getPageByName(name)` | Obtener la página primero | + +### 3.2 `shape.layout` no existe + +| | | +| --- | --- | +| **Documentado** | `Board` declara `grid?: GridLayout` y `flex?: FlexLayout`. **No hay `layout`** (Captura 3) | +| **Verificado** | `'layout' in shape === false`; `shape.layout === undefined`. `board.flex` y `board.grid` devuelven **`null`** (no `undefined`) cuando no hay layout | +| **Correcto** | `if (board.flex) { board.flex.dir = 'column'; }` | +| **PROHIBIDO** | `shape.layout`, `board.layout`, `!!form.layout` — 8 ocurrencias sobre 5 seeds viejos | + +**Origen del error, y por qué hay un seed dedicado a desambiguarlo:** la salida de +`penpotUtils.shapeStructure()` **sí** trae una clave `layout` (`{id, name, type, children?, layout?}`). +Es una clave del **output del helper**, no una propiedad del shape. Confundirlas es exactamente el error +que hay que desaprender. + +### 3.3 `createText()` sin argumento devuelve `null` + +| | | +| --- | --- | +| **Documentado** | Contrato: `createText(text: string): null \| Text`. **Ejemplo oficial: `text = penpot.createText();` sin argumento** (Captura 6) | +| **Verificado** | `createText('Hola mundo')` → `Text`. **`createText()` → `null`. `createText('')` → `null`** | +| **Correcto** | `const t = penpot.createText('Margherita'); if (!t) throw new Error('createText devolvió null');` | +| **PROHIBIDO** | `penpot.createText()` y `penpot.createText('')` | + +Un modelo que consulta la documentación y sigue el ejemplo obtiene `null`, no puede crear texto, y +abandona: quedan solo rectángulos. Ésa es la mitad del síntoma reportado. + +### 3.4 El gris `#B1B2B5` + +| | | +| --- | --- | +| **Verificado** | El fill por defecto de `penpot.createRectangle()` es **`#B1B2B5`**. El de `createBoard()` es blanco | +| **Correcto** | Invariante R1: todo shape creado recibe `fills` explícito **antes** de insertarse | + +El único ejemplo de flex layout en los 41 seeds viejos crea un board de 400×60 con dos rectángulos a los +que **nunca** asigna `fills` — el ejemplo canónico de "armar un layout" en los datos de entrenamiento +produce exactamente dos cajas grises. + +--- + +## 4. Propiedad inexistente sobre un objeto no extensible + +El objeto `Text` (y en general los shapes) **no es extensible**: asignar una propiedad que no está en +la interfaz lanza, y la excepción **aborta todo el `execute_code`**, no solo esa línea. + +| Disparador | Mensaje verbatim | +| --- | --- | +| `text.textAlign = 'center'` | `Cannot add property textAlign, object is not extensible` | + +Forma del mensaje, generalizable: `Cannot add property , object is not extensible`. + +La propiedad correcta para alineación horizontal de texto es **`align`** +(`'left' \| 'center' \| 'right' \| 'justify'`). Ver `penpot_api_docs.md` Captura 4. + +**Este es el error más caro del conjunto**, porque el modelo suele escribir `textAlign` por analogía con +CSS, en medio de un payload de 80 líneas que construye una landing entera: la excepción tira abajo la +composición completa, no solo el título. + +--- + +## 2. Función inexistente en el runtime + +| Disparador | Mensaje verbatim | +| --- | --- | +| `penpotUtils.importImage(url)` | `penpotUtils.importImage is not a function` | +| `typography.setFont(font)` sobre un `LibraryTypography` | `t.setFont is not a function` | + +Dos casos distintos, y la diferencia importa pedagógicamente: + +- `penpotUtils.importImage` **nunca existió**: no está en la Captura 1 de `penpot_api_docs.md`, ni + `import_image` está entre las herramientas MCP de este deployment (ver `data/schemas/penpot.json`). + El overview la menciona en prosa (`Use the export_shape and import_image tools`), lo cual es un + **anzuelo real**: la lista de herramientas que recibe el modelo es autoritativa, la prosa del + overview no. La ruta correcta es `await penpot.uploadMediaUrl(name, url)`. +- `typography.setFont` **sí está en el tipo** (`penpot_api_docs.md` Captura 26) pero **no existe en el + runtime de esta versión**. Es el caso canónico de "la documentación no es el runtime": hay que setear + las propiedades de tipografía una por una (`fontFamily`, `fontSize`, `fontWeight`, `lineHeight`). + Notar que el mensaje dice `t.setFont`, con el nombre de la variable local — no `typography.setFont`. + +--- + +## 3. Uso de un retorno `null` sin chequear + +La familia de errores más frecuente y la que produce la falla reportada por el usuario. Todas las +llamadas de creación y de búsqueda pueden devolver `null`; usar el resultado sin chequearlo produce un +`TypeError` en la **línea siguiente**, lo que hace que el stack apunte al síntoma y no a la causa. + +| Disparador | Mensaje verbatim | +| --- | --- | +| `const t = penpot.createText(); t.characters = 'Hola'` | `Cannot set properties of null (setting 'characters')` | +| `const s = penpotUtils.findShapeById(page, id); s.x = 10` | `Cannot read properties of null (reading 'x')` | +| `const s = penpotUtils.findShapeById(idInexistente); return s.fills` | `Cannot read properties of null (reading 'fills')` | +| `const b = penpot.createBoolean('union', []); b.name = 'x'` | `Cannot set properties of null (setting 'name')` | + +Forma del mensaje, generalizable: +`Cannot read properties of null (reading '')` y +`Cannot set properties of null (setting '')`. + +**Las tres fuentes de `null` que los seeds deben enseñar a chequear:** + +1. `penpot.createText()` **sin argumento** o con `''` → `null`. Con un string no vacío → `Text`. + El ejemplo de la documentación oficial (`penpot_api_docs.md` Captura 6) usa la forma sin argumento. +2. `penpotUtils.findShapeById(page, id)` — **la forma de dos argumentos no lanza**: devuelve `null` en + silencio, porque `findShapeById` tiene aridad 1 y el segundo argumento se descarta mientras el + primero (un `Page`, no un `string`) no matchea ningún id. La forma correcta es + `penpotUtils.findShapeById(id)`. +3. `penpot.createBoolean(type, shapes)` y `penpot.createShapeFromSvg(svg)` declaran `null | T` en su + firma (Capturas 10 y 11). + +--- + +## 4. Fallos SILENCIOSOS — no producen ningún error + +**La categoría más peligrosa**, y la razón por la que el invariante R8 (`leer de vuelta el efecto`) +existe. Estas operaciones **no lanzan**, **no devuelven `null`**, y dejan el diseño mal. Un modelo que +solo maneja excepciones no las detecta nunca. + +| Operación | Comportamiento real | Cómo detectarlo | +| --- | --- | --- | +| `flex.horizontalSizing = 'auto'` | Se lee de vuelta como `'auto'` pero **el board no crece** (200×200 sigue 200×200 tras insertar un hijo de 300 de ancho). Bug conocido penpot#8520 | Leer `board.width` tras insertar; hacer `board.resize()` a mano | +| `layoutChild.zIndex = 10` | Se lee de vuelta como `0`. **Se ignora** | Leer `layoutChild.zIndex`; usar el orden del array `children` para z-order | +| `text.letterSpacing = '-0.02'` | Se lee de vuelta como `"0"`. Los valores negativos en unidades tipo `em` **se descartan** | Leer `text.letterSpacing`; usar unidades tipo px (`'-1'`) | +| `penpot.createRectangle()` sin asignar `fills` | Queda con el fill por defecto **`#B1B2B5`** — el gris exacto del problema reportado | Invariante R1: `fills` explícito en todo shape creado | +| `penpotUtils.findShapeById(page, id)` | Devuelve `null`, **sin lanzar** | Chequear el retorno antes de usarlo | +| `board.layout` | `undefined`; `'layout' in shape === false`. La propiedad **no existe** | Usar `board.flex` / `board.grid`, que devuelven `null` cuando no hay layout | +| `generateStyle(shapes, {withChildren: true})` | La opción real es `includeChildren`; `withChildren` **se ignora** y el CSS sale sin los hijos | Ver `penpot_api_docs.md` Captura 8 | +| `grid.appendChild(shape, 0, 0)` | El `0` **se clampea a 1**: se lee de vuelta `[1,1]`. Los índices son 1-based | Leer `shape.layoutCell.row` / `.column` | +| `text.resize(w, h)` | Setea `growType` a `'fixed'` en silencio; el texto desborda su caja | Invariante R6: restaurar `growType` tras `resize()` | +| Leer `text.width` justo después de setear `characters` | El auto-sizing **no es inmediato**: se lee `1` | Dormir ~120 ms antes de leer el bounding box | diff --git a/data/schemas/penpot_system_prompt.md b/data/schemas/penpot_system_prompt.md new file mode 100644 index 0000000..7bbfce1 --- /dev/null +++ b/data/schemas/penpot_system_prompt.md @@ -0,0 +1,60 @@ +# Penpot MCP — bloque `instructions` del servidor, verbatim + +Este archivo guarda **verbatim** el bloque `instructions` que el servidor MCP de Penpot inyecta en el +system prompt de todo cliente que se conecta.
